Wagering Requirements: The Real Cost of Free Spins
Everyone talks about “free spins” but nobody talks about the wagering requirement as a percentage of your expected return. Let me break it down for you.
If you get 20 free spins on a slot with an RTP of 96% (like Starburst), your expected value from the spins is roughly £19.20 (20 spins x £1 stake x 0.96 RTP). But if the wagering requirement is 35x on winnings, you need to play through your winnings 35 times before you can cash out.
Let’s say you win £10 from the spins. You now have to place £350 in bets (35 x £10) before withdrawal. On a 96% RTP slot, you will statistically lose £14 of that £10 during wagering. You end up with a loss. That’s why the PlayOJO offer (1x wagering) is mathematically superior, even with a £50 max cashout. You keep almost everything you win.

Frequently Asked Questions (The Real Answers)
Can I use mobile casino free spins UK 2026 no deposit on any slot?
No. The spins are almost always locked to a specific slot game. For the offers I tested, it was Starburst, Aloha! Cluster Pays, or 888 Gold. You cannot switch games. If you try, the spins won’t activate.
What is the maximum amount I can win from no deposit free spins?
It varies wildly. I saw max cashouts ranging from £50 (PlayOJO) to £150 (888 Casino). Always check the terms and conditions. If you win £200 but the max cashout is £100, you only get £100. The rest is forfeited.
Do I need to deposit to withdraw my winnings?
Sometimes. Some casinos require a minimum deposit (e.g., £10) before they process your first withdrawal. This is a sneaky trick. Read the T&Cs carefully. I recommend checking the “Withdrawal” section before you even play.
Are these offers available to existing players?
Almost always no. The mobile casino free spins UK 2026 no deposit offers I tested are strictly for new players. Existing players get reload bonuses or deposit matches, not free spins without a deposit.
